What is Popular Music?

Popular - Originally a legal term 'popularis' meaning belonging to the people.
The term 'Popular' then meant 'widely favoured' from the 18thc onwards, which is an accurate reflection of what popular music means to people in 21stc with all of the music charts that surround music. However that doesnt mean that 'Popular' automatically means good just because it is widely favoured, the charts have featured songs such as 'Bob The Builder' and 'Mr Blobby' which are clearly commercial products other than holding any artistic value. Popular music will also always involve technology unless it is acapella relying purely on the artists voice alone.
Every type of genre of music has featured in the charts at some point, making it popular with the people. Popular music is not limited, but what is at the top of the charts doesnt always mean that that genre is the only type of music being listened too.
